Novosinkovo climate — normals and trends

Novosinkovo (Russia) has a warm-summer humid continental climate (Dfb) under the Köppen-Geiger classification. Its mean annual temperature is 4.7 °C and it receives 664 mm of precipitation per year.

These figures are normals computed over 86 complete calendar years, from 1940 to 2025, using ERA5 reanalysis data from the Copernicus programme.

The warmest month is July (18.3 °C on average) and the coldest is January (-9.2 °C). Rainfall peaks in July.

Novosinkovo averages 158 frost days, 3 hot days (≥ 30 °C) and 136 rainy days per year.

Novosinkovo has warmed by +3.0 °C between 1940 and 2025, or +0.36 °C per decade. This trend is statistically significant.

The number of frost days there went from about 173 to 143 per year over the period.

The hottest day of the period reached 37.2 °C (on 7 August 2010) and the coldest -42.2 °C (on 2 January 1941).

Data from ERA5 reanalysis (Copernicus Climate Change Service), redistributed under a CC-BY 4.0 licence. Normals are recomputed whenever the archive is updated.
